The dynamic proxy update frequency plays a crucial role in the effectiveness of proxy services, especially for users involved in web scraping, data aggregation, and automated tasks that require high levels of anonymity and security. In this context, two popular proxy service providers, PYPROXY and Rayobyte, stand out. While both offer dynamic proxy solutions, they differ significantly in the frequency of updates, which impacts their performance, reliability, and suitability for different use cases. This article provides an in-depth comparison of PyProxy and Rayobyte, with a focus on their update frequencies and how these differences affect the user experience.
Before diving into the comparison of PyProxy and Rayobyte, it is important to understand what dynamic proxy update frequency means. A dynamic proxy is a type of proxy server that can automatically update or rotate its IP address at regular intervals. This is essential for bypassing detection mechanisms that websites use to block scrapers and automated bots. The update frequency refers to how often the proxy's IP address changes to ensure a seamless experience for the user while avoiding any blocking or throttling.
For users who rely on proxies for web scraping, data mining, or other automated activities, the update frequency can directly affect the success of their tasks. If a proxy updates too frequently, it may cause disruptions, such as disconnections or delays. On the other hand, if the proxy updates too infrequently, it may lead to detection by websites, triggering IP bans or captchas. A balanced update frequency is essential for maintaining a steady flow of data without interruptions.
PyProxy is a dynamic proxy service designed for users who need high-quality proxy solutions for web scraping and automation tasks. One of the standout features of PyProxy is its robust update frequency system. PyProxy offers both rotational proxies and sticky IPs, allowing users to select proxies that change IP addresses either automatically at fixed intervals or based on user-defined criteria.
PyProxy's update frequency is highly customizable. Users can choose between varying intervals of IP rotations, ranging from minutes to hours, depending on their needs. This flexibility makes PyProxy a versatile option for users with different use cases. Whether it's for scraping large volumes of data or conducting automated tasks that require persistent IP addresses, PyProxy allows users to adjust the update frequency to suit their needs.
In addition, PyProxy frequently updates its IP pools to ensure that users have access to fresh, undetected IP addresses. This helps reduce the chances of IP bans and increases the overall success rate of scraping operations.
Rayobyte is another popular provider offering dynamic proxy solutions, with a focus on providing high anonymity and reliability. Similar to PyProxy, Rayobyte offers rotating proxies that change IP addresses at regular intervals to prevent detection and ensure smooth scraping. However, Rayobyte distinguishes itself by its approach to proxy ip management and update frequency.
Rayobyte provides a more rigid update frequency compared to PyProxy. The IP rotation in Rayobyte's system happens at predetermined intervals, and while the service ensures frequent IP updates, users have less flexibility in adjusting the frequency to their liking. Rayobyte offers set rotation intervals, typically every 5 to 10 minutes, depending on the proxy package chosen. This can be advantageous for users who need a constant stream of fresh IPs but may not offer the same level of control as PyProxy.
Another aspect to consider is Rayobyte’s IP pool management. Rayobyte's IP addresses are frequently rotated, but their pool size may be smaller than PyProxy's, which could lead to slower performance in some use cases, especially for high-demand tasks.
PyProxy offers greater flexibility in adjusting the IP rotation frequency, making it an ideal choice for users who require specific intervals for different types of scraping tasks. Users can set the frequency of updates based on the demands of their projects, ensuring that they don't face downtime or excessive connection drops.
Rayobyte, on the other hand, offers less flexibility in the rotation intervals. While the service provides frequent updates, the fixed intervals may not suit all users, particularly those with unique needs. Users seeking more control over their proxy settings may find Rayobyte's rigid update structure limiting.
Another important difference lies in the size and freshness of the IP pools. PyProxy is known for its large pool of constantly refreshed IP addresses, which helps reduce the likelihood of being blocked or flagged by websites. This large pool also contributes to the overall reliability of the service, especially for large-scale scraping tasks.
Rayobyte’s IP pool, while extensive, may not be as large or as frequently updated as PyProxy’s. This could lead to slower performance and a higher likelihood of encountering IP bans if the pool is exhausted or overused. However, for smaller tasks, Rayobyte's IP pool may still suffice.
Performance and reliability are critical when it comes to dynamic proxies. Both PyProxy and Rayobyte offer reliable services, but PyProxy's customizability and larger IP pool often result in a more stable experience, especially for high-traffic or long-duration scraping tasks.
Rayobyte, with its fixed update intervals, may not be as reliable for certain tasks that require uninterrupted access. However, its frequent IP rotation still provides a strong layer of security and anonymity for most general-purpose scraping needs.
Cost is another factor to consider when choosing between PyProxy and Rayobyte. PyProxy’s flexible update options might come at a slightly higher price point, especially if users opt for more premium services with larger IP pools and faster update frequencies. On the other hand, Rayobyte's set rotation intervals might offer a more budget-friendly option for users who don’t require custom frequency settings.
Choosing between PyProxy and Rayobyte depends on your specific needs and use cases. If you require a high level of control over your proxy settings, especially regarding IP update frequency, PyProxy is the better option. It provides flexibility, a larger pool of IPs, and the ability to adjust your proxy settings to suit your unique requirements.
However, if you are looking for a more straightforward, cost-effective solution with frequent IP rotations, Rayobyte might be a suitable choice. While it offers less flexibility in terms of update frequency, its fixed rotation intervals are still adequate for many standard scraping tasks.
In conclusion, both PyProxy and Rayobyte offer strong solutions for dynamic proxy services, but they cater to different needs. PyProxy excels in flexibility, allowing users to fine-tune the update frequency, while Rayobyte provides a more rigid yet reliable service. By understanding the specific requirements of your tasks, you can make an informed decision on which proxy provider is right for you.